Stockport County defeated Stevenage 2-0 on Wednesday to secure a place in the EFL League One play-off final at Wembley [1].

The victory marks a critical milestone for the club as they move one step closer to promotion. Advancing to the final at Wembley represents the culmination of a successful play-off semi-final campaign and places the team on the threshold of a higher division.

The match took place at Edgeley Park in Stockport, where the home side managed to control the second leg of the semi-final [1]. Stockport's defense held firm against Stevenage, ensuring the visitors failed to find the back of the net throughout the contest [1].

By winning the match 2-0 [1], Stockport County eliminated Stevenage from the competition. The result ensures that the "Hatters" will travel to London for the championship match, while Stevenage's hopes for promotion this season have ended.

League One play-offs are designed to determine which team earns the final promotion spot to the Championship. The intensity of the second leg at Edgeley Park reflected the stakes involved for both clubs, though Stockport maintained the upper hand to seal their progression [1].
